Description
The Linux kernel contains a flaw related to the f2fs filesystem. A NULL pointer dereference issue exists in the error path of
f2fs start discard thread(). This occurs because the code fails to invalidate dcc->f2fs issue discard, potentially leading to access of an invalid pointer when kthread stop() is called. The issue was identified through Syzbot testing.Recommendations
